dueling feat stupify ranger
I understand all the other duel feats. Luckily this is a minor problem as the collection can be done with duplicate duel feats. I still would like to understand how this one works. I've read the enemy collection card for rangers. I've used accio and stupify together.

I got it fairly easily by using the stupify from a timed protego, but I had to use the attacks from the surrounding enemies to do it because the ranger kept shooting unblockable attacks.

You wait for another, unrelated enemy to use an attack on you, then quickly move your camera to fire the Stupefy at the Ranger instead.

And yeah, missing half the combat feats shouldn't matter as they endlessly repeat. That said, they are easier to get in the early game when you have fewer spells as they only request the use of spells you actually have.

Sometimes the game gives you dueling feats that are impossible to complete in the given scenario. It does seem to keep track of which enemies are in the vicinity and which spells you have, but not of interactions that may be required to perform the feat. If that happens, simply move on. Each fight has a chance of showing a new feat that is actually achievable.
